Task 1

Grade: 6TH
Module: Environment and sustainability.
Goal: Specify actions to save energy in the community.
Number of students: 30
Function: Describe actions in a simple and logical sequence.
Objectives: Exchange information about daily activities through wh-questions and
sentences
Time: 2 Hours
Subject: Sustainable actions to save energy in the región.

PRE-TASK

Warm-up: How do you save energy in your región?

Vocabulary
Introducing vocabulary using flashcards with some sustainability actions to save energy.
Students imitate the sustainablity actions to save energy and the others guess.

DURING-TASK
The teacher asks: What sustainability actions to save energy do you practice in your
region?
Students discuss the question in pairs and then, they share their ideas with the rest of the
class.

The teacher shows a short video about sustainablity activities to save enrgy in the world
and presents the following questions:

How do they practice sustainability actions to save energy?


How often do they practice them?
Why do they practice these actions?
Who do they practice the actions with?
What do they want to do to keep the natural resources?
The teacher gives some minutes to think about the questions and starts a debate to
answer the previous questions.

POST-TASK
Finally, the teacher asks students to write a paragraph of maximun ten lines considering
the previus questions and their own ideas about the sustainable actions to save energy.
Task 2

Grade: 9TH
Module: Environment and sustainability.
Goal: Specify activities for environmental conservation in the community.
Number of students: 30
Function: Give and receive recommendations and suggestions.
Objectives: Exchange information on daily activities using questions and answers.
Time: 2 Hours
Subject: Ideas for environmental conservation.

PRE-TASK

Warm-up: The teacher presents the following question: What is environmental


conservation?
He or she takes notes on the board about student’s ideas while he or she corrects some
pronunciation, spelling, vocabulary and gramar mistakes.

DURING-TASK

The teacher asks students to watch a video about environmental conservation and to take
notes for a later discussion.

Students make groups of 3 and share ideas in a debate. They write down some important
information.

Vocabulary
The teacher starts a revisión of new vocabulary motivating the students to write the words
on the board and then pronounce them.
POST-TASK
Finally, The teacher asks the same groups to prepare a poster about activities that
promote the environmental conservation and make a presentation about it.
